Output 42e33914b46fb2506bf32132eb0abf8b2ea10ebaf6e2f04cae71bbb61864fa5a:0

value
18520
script pubkey
OP_0 OP_PUSHBYTES_20 f662c95faed554bae662bd475bcc4f0d7468d747
address
bc1q7e3vjhaw642t4enzh4r4hnz0p46x34689uqu8y
transaction
42e33914b46fb2506bf32132eb0abf8b2ea10ebaf6e2f04cae71bbb61864fa5a
spent
true